Output 266eeee4f580ba2a9124d2232609574c715ea5d19edeaf4e74fda1322489442a:0

value
36865900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cfc7ff305c80f8df69196acdb5033c4d3063770 OP_EQUAL
address
37FUx3hfX2Tf96JSK1ezafSGJ2EjhfAQCm
transaction
266eeee4f580ba2a9124d2232609574c715ea5d19edeaf4e74fda1322489442a
spent
true